I observed a few problems while compiling Kaffe cvs head:
******
Classpath configure fails due to missing X libraries although X and
GTK are disabled in Kaffe configure script:
# ./configure --prefix=/wrk/kaffe.intrp --build=i686-linux
--host=armv5b-softfloat-linux --enable-xscale --without-x
--disable-alsatest --disable-esdtest --disable-sound
--enable-pure-java-math --with-jikes=/opt/local/bin/jikes
--without-classpath-gtk-awt --without-kaffe-qt-awt --without-kaffe-x-awt
--with-threads=unix-pthreads --with-engine=intrp
...
checking for iconv declaration...
extern size_t iconv (iconv_t cd, char * *inbuf, size_t
*inbytesleft, char * *outbuf, size_t *outbytesleft);
checking for X... disabled
configure: error: GTK+ peers requested but no X library available
configure: error: /bin/sh './configure' failed for
libraries/javalib/external/classpath
I was able to fix this by doing a manual classpath configure (with
--disable-gtk-peer):
# cd libraries/javalib/external/classpath
# ./configure --prefix=/wrk/kaffe.intrp --build=i686-linux
--host=armv5b-softfloat-linux --enable-xscale --without-x
--disable-alsatest --disable-esdtest --disable-sound
--enable-pure-java-math --with-jikes=/opt/local/bin/jikes
--without-classpath-gtk-awt --without-kaffe-qt-awt --without-kaffe-x-awt
--with-threads=unix-pthreads --with-engine=intrp --enable-debug
--enable-xdebugging --disable-boehm-gc-configuration
build_alias=i686-linux host_alias=armv5b-softfloat-linux
--enable-ltdl-convenience --disable-core-jni --disable-examples
--with-glibj-dir=/wrk/kaffe.intrp/jre/lib
--with-native-libdir=/wrk/kaffe.intrp/jre/lib/arm
--with-vm-classes=/wrk/kaffe-cvs-head/libraries/javalib/vmspecific
--cache-file=/dev/null --srcdir=. --disable-gtk-peer
******
The 2nd problem is that configure fails when cross compiling for
ARM/XScale:
...
checking for esd-config... /usr/bin/esd-config
checking for ESD - version >= 0.2.1... yes
Information: Using pure Java math library
checking which extensions to include...
checking if malloc debugging is wanted... no
checking pthread.h usability... yes
checking pthread.h presence... yes
checking for pthread.h... yes
checking for /proc/self/maps... configure: error: cannot check for file
existence when cross compiling
I was able to fix this with the patch below:
--- config/arm/linux/config.frag 20 Jan 2005 23:19:18 -0000 1.8
+++ config/arm/linux/config.frag 18 Nov 2005 12:46:49 -0000
@@ -12,4 +12,5 @@
ac_cv_func_mmap_fixed_mapped=${ac_cv_func_mmap_fixed_mapped='yes'}
# ac_cv_func_utime_null=${ac_cv_func_utime_null='yes'}
ac_cv_c_char_unsigned=${ac_cv_c_char_unsigned='no'}
+ ac_cv_file__proc_self_maps=${ac_cv_file__proc_self_maps='yes'}
fi
